The short version

With 228 people, Taylor Landing is a city in Texas. At a median age of 52.6, this is an older place than the country as a whole. Owners hold 99% of the housing stock. That is roughly 54% ahead of the Texas median. The poverty rate is 1.7%, under the national 13.8%. 0% of locals were born outside the United States.
